I believe that is essential to our fundamental freedom that government power be pushed down to as local a level as is practical. Clearly there are some things that are best handled at the national and perhaps international level, but if it can reasonably be handled provincially or civically, it should be.
Why is this? Because it allows us to vote with our feet. If we find taxation or regulation draconian, it’s relatively easy to move to a another city or province… [Dr. Roy]
